The cheapest way to get from Hagen to Rust is to drive which costs €60 - €90 and takes 3h 37m.
The fastest way to get from Hagen to Rust is to drive which takes 3h 37m and costs €60 - €90.
The distance between Hagen and Rust is 480 km. The road distance is 436.1 km.
The best way to get from Hagen to Rust without a car is to train which takes 5h 21m and costs €80 - €140.
It takes approximately 5h 21m to get from Hagen to Rust, including transfers.
Yes, the driving distance between Hagen to Rust is 436 km. It takes approximately 3h 37m to drive from Hagen to Rust.

What companies run services between Hagen, Germany and Rust, Germany?
Deutsche Bahn Intercity (DB IC) operates a train from Hagen Hbf to Offenburg Bahnhof once daily. Tickets cost €70–120 and the journey takes 3h 38m.
